Yes, I can run the command line applications without problems,
particularly SCMPrint which is the only sample that uses loadGrammar.
Then something broken in the way you're building your code. Are you linking using gcc instead of g++? That could be one reason why your application doesn't work properly.


The API documentation indicates that loadGrammar can throw one of
SAXException, DOMException or XMLException. Would it be safe to ignore
EndOfEntityException if it is not indicating an error?
If that exception leaks out of loadGrammar, then something is very broken, so it doesn't matter if you ignore it or not.
